Bubbly Hell That Was Expensive!

A Russian billionaire has purchased the most expensive bottle of champagne bought in a British bar. The bottle of Dom Pirignon Rosi Gold is nicknamed the ‘King of Champagnes’ and cost a whopping £35,000. A similar bottle has sold for more at auction, however it’s thought that never before has it been bought for such a high price outside of the auction house. The bottle itself is worth £20,000 and is cased in rose gold.

The extravagant purchase was made at the after party of British comedy Boogie Woogie at the exclusive Westbury Hotel in Mayfair. The party was overflowing with celebrities, although the name of the buyer is being kept anonymous. The only snippet that’s been revealed is the guest in question, is a regular at the hotel.

A spokesperson for Moet et Chandon told The Daily Mail, “The champagne is made only from grapes from selected vineyards from the best Grand Crus and is stored for 12 years before being bottled. The 1996 vintage boasts all of Dom Pirignon Rosi’s inimitable traits, being characterized by the vivacious interplay between Pinot Noir and Chardonnay grapes. The champagne’s colour is copper pink with shades of amber and gold, with a fragrance of mature fruits and an after-taste marked by a slightly vanilla note. It is divine.”

Debenhams Optimistic Sales Figures Released

It looks like things are on the up for retail giant Debenhams. The credit crunch doesn’t seem to have affected the popular department store, which has released its half yearly sales figures. They show profits of £120.5 million, a huge rise of 17.9% compared to the £102.2 million made during the same period last year. It’s been a good Easter all round with fellow store John Lewis also releasing positive sales figures for the holiday week.

Debenhams has opened four new stores in the UK and has also bought the Danish department store chain Magasin du Nord. Rob Templeman, Debenhams Chief executive told Sky News, “Throughout the last 18 months of recession, Debenhams has consistently achieved growth in sales, margins and trading profits. We believe that the work to improve our own-bought ranges, including Designers at Debenhams, both in terms of product design, quality and value and increasing the own bought mix will continue to find favour with customers and provide a solid platform for margin expansion and market share growth.”

Iphone Apps For Pets

iPhone creators Apple claim they have an application for just about everything.  Today we take a look at some of the best pet applications out there and which are simply the best.

Pet First Aid

At the top of the list is one of the most useful pet applications we’ve encountered; Pet First Aid offers quick and simple health advice for a range of animals.  The What’s Normal feature is of particular use, describing what to expect as standard, as well as how to perform physical checks to determine what is normal for your own pet.  By knowing what is normal, pet owners are far better equipped to tell when something is wrong. Pet First Aid also contains instructional videos and directions for a range of emergencies and health problems.

Vet Records

Maintaining an up-to-date record of your pet’s wellbeing is exceptionally important and Pet Vet Records makes this as simple as possible.  The user inputs their pet’s health information and medical records, which are then made immediately available to vets; meaning the important information is always available to the right people at the right time. An application for pet insurance would have been more worthwhile.

Mobile Symptom Checker

Although it’s similar to Pet First Aid, the Mobile Symptom Checker is designed to let you select specific symptoms, by category if necessary, and read detailed articles about to them and the conditions that cause them.  The application also contains information about treatment options, preventative measures and methods of managing the problem itself – all at the touch of a button!

Pet Services Finder

Like a tiny, portable Yellow Pages of pet services, this application locates nearby vets, dog walkers, groomers, sitters and so on, even allowing the user to see reviews of each service.  Simple and useful – a great app.

Off the Leash

As much as dog owners love their pets, daily walks can get somewhat irksome after a few years of strolling around the same old places.  Besides, what dogs really enjoy is being given some freedom to run around.  That’s where Off the Leash steps in, locating and directing you to the nearest dog parks, where you can let your pet run himself into the ground whilst uou casually sip a Caprisun.  Everybody wins!

Dog Training

Most dog owners would love to teach their pet new tricks, but finding out how to do so has rarely been so convenient.  Brimming with instructional photos and videos for 101 different tricks, Dog Tricks makes it simple to train your dog, no matter where you are.

Veterinary

Essentially a dictionary of the complicated terms your vet may use to describe your pet’s health problems, Veterinary Terms is a handy application, though one without quite enough use to deserve a higher ranking in this Top Ten.  Even so, this application is of great help when it comes to understanding what’s wrong with your pet after a complicated diagnosis from a busy vet.

Pet Problem

A somewhat negative application, though one that is useless nevertheless.  Pet Problem lets you share any negative experiences you may have had when buying pets at local pet shops, in the hope that others won’t make similar mistakes

Dog Park

Just making it into the Top Ten because of its originality, though right at the bottom of the list because it’s so very un cool is Dog Park which is a social networking site for dogs.  Or rather, a site for dog owners to pretend they are their dogs and network with other local owners, also pretending to be their dogs.  The redeeming factor is that it is a helpful and supposedly fun way of arranging company for your pet.

All Pets Radio Player

Very last on our list of the best pet applications is the 24-hour, pet-orientated internet streaming radio station – All Pets.  Broadcasting a range of news, advice and interesting facts about a variety of pets, it’s an ideal for people who want to be surrounded by pet-info all the time.  The only reason it’s last on the list is because we can imagine this application slowly driving us insane.

The Maxi dress is back and so is summer!(Nearly!)

From beachfront to bar, picnic to party, the maxi dress is a summer must have. The style hit the shelves in a big way last year and is set to continue this season. The versatile piece can be worn by anyone and really adds a feminine touch to your summer wardrobe. From spaghetti strapped soft cotton to sumptuous silks with sexy halter necks, there really is an array of these fabulous dresses on offer.

For the most stunning look, the dress should be skimming the floor. Don’t worry if you’re not tall, the casual trend of flat sandals is huge, however you could always team yours with a pair of delicate heels, just remember to keep the dress length at floor level, no ankle swingers please!

Keep it simple, with only one or two statement pieces of jewellery. Try a couple of bangles and large earrings, or maybe a chunky necklace to compliment a bare neckline. These beautiful dresses come in several different styles. Halter neck, silky numbers are perfect for a sophisticated evening, whereas a strapless jersey dress is easy to wear at a beach side café or relaxed night of cocktails. The paint box selection of colours and prints is a feast to the eyes and allows you to really push the boundaries when selecting your style.

Team your dress with a classic pashmina or bolero, or even a trendy blazer. Keep the material soft though to flatter the floaty nature of the garment. The most important thing is to relax and enjoy the versatility and femininity of the dress that anyone can wear!

Positive sales figures give retailers a boost.

Is it finally good news for retailers? It appears that the state of the industry is slowly recovering. The Office for National Statistics has said that retail sales rose by 2.1% between January and February. Strangely, the non-food spending is countering falling grocery sales. Possibly due to the rise in food prices and the availability of cheaper and cheaper ‘throw away’ clothes.

The rise is still lower than experts had predicted, however the sales volume in February beat market forecasts. Vicky Redwood, economist at Capital Economics said, “February’s official retail sales figures confirm that high street spending bounced back after the snow and VAT rise hit spending at the start of the year.”

These sale figures were released on the same day that High Street giant Next and designer clothes label Ted Baker both announced a considerable rise in profits.

The figures are in stark contrast to food retail sales, which have suffered a 0.5% fall in sales. Chief executive of Sainsbury’s, Justin King told Sky news, “We expected there to be a consumer slowdown in 2010 and indeed that’s the case.”

However with supermarkets now selling clothes, electronics and all manner of other sundries, supermarkets have also seen an increase in sales. It’s a double edge sword, but it seems that supermarkets becoming mega stores, has save their bacon!
